Framework’s Sticker Shock Shows How Brutal DRAM Has Become
Nothing captures the DRAM shortage 2026 moment better than Framework’s overnight price hike on LPCAMM2 modules. After a supplier quote that was more than twice the price of its previous shipment, the company raised its 32GB module from USD 439 (approx. RM2,020) to USD 800 (approx. RM3,680), an 82% jump, while the 64GB option exploded from USD 849 (approx. RM3,910) to USD 1,600 (approx. RM7,360), up 88%. That is not careful, gradual inflation; it is a shock to anyone planning a high-end, repairable laptop. Framework openly admits that absorbing the increase would threaten its ability to operate, so customers are seeing forced downgrades: some 64GB orders converted to 32GB at the old price, others dropped from 32GB to 16GB, with the option to cancel for a full refund. PC Market Slumps as Component Costs Crush Mainstream Buyers
The global PC market decline is not about weak CPUs or boring designs, it is about exploding PC component costs. Latest figures show shipments fell 4% year-on-year to 65 million units as memory shortages drove prices higher across product lines. DRAM prices have more than doubled, suppressing demand in PC, smartphone, and console segments alike. Mainstream buyers are hit hardest: vendors that rely on mid-range consumer fleets saw steep drops, while only two big brands grew shipments, with one posting a 13% rise and another up 4% thanks to agile adoption of new AI PC formats. When every OEM is forced to absorb higher memory prices, entry-level and mid-range systems either get more expensive or ship with painful compromises—less RAM, slower storage, or stripped-down features. The message to everyday users is stark: the era of cheap, well-specced laptops is on pause.
AI Data Centers Locked In Supply, Gamers Pay at the Checkout
The trigger for this memory price spike is clear: AI data centres arrived with bigger budgets and long contracts before ordinary buyers could respond. Hyperscalers and automotive clients have signed strategic agreements worth about USD 100 billion in minimum revenue commitments, with roughly USD 18 billion in cash deposits to secure output. When memory makers reserve more production for high-bandwidth AI platforms, less is left for consumer RAM, phones, and consoles, and DRAM demand now exceeds supply across the board. TrendForce reports conventional DRAM contract prices jumped about 93% to 98% quarter-over-quarter in the first quarter, with another 58% to 63% hike forecast in the second. For a gaming PC budget, the impact is vicious: that USD 100 (approx. RM460) DDR5 kit is gone, with 32GB DDR5 now reported at no less than USD 374.97 (approx. RM1,720) and many 32GB DDR5-6000 kits around USD 400 to USD 440 (approx. RM1,840–RM2,020), roughly four times mid-2024 levels.

Enthusiasts Must Compromise Now, Because Relief Is Years Away
The uncomfortable truth is that there is no quick fix coming. Research firms warn that combined DRAM and SSD prices could rise 130% by the end of 2026, pushing PC prices up 17% and smartphones up 13% versus 2025. Contract price data already shows DRAM costs soaring, and shortages are expected to last into the second half of 2027, with some industry voices even suggesting the squeeze could stretch toward a decade. Short term, memory and storage prices are forecast to see over 50% hikes, with further 40% to 50% rises in the next quarter and another 30% to 40% after that. For enthusiasts, the rational move is to accept compromise: choose 16GB where you wanted 32GB, prioritize a better GPU over maximal RAM, and avoid banking on a rapid crash in DRAM prices.
